Exhibit 12.1

AMGEN INC.

COMPUTATION OF RATIO OF EARNINGS TO FIXED CHARGES

(Dollars in millions)

 

     Years Ended December 31,  
     2015     2014     2013      2012      2011  

Computation of Earnings:

            

Income before taxes

   $ 7,978      $ 5,585      $ 5,265       $ 5,009       $ 4,150   

Net interest expense

     1,095        1,071        1,022         1,053         610   

Interest portion of operating lease expense

     45        47        47         45         49   

Equity in (earnings) losses of 50%-or-less owned companies accounted for under the equity method

     (65     (30     6         24         (47
  

 

 

   

 

 

   

 

 

    

 

 

    

 

 

 

Earnings

   $ 9,053      $ 6,673      $ 6,340       $ 6,131       $ 4,762   
  

 

 

   

 

 

   

 

 

    

 

 

    

 

 

 

Computation of Fixed Charges:

            

Net interest expense

   $ 1,095      $ 1,071      $ 1,022       $ 1,053       $ 610   

Capitalized interest

     12        18        18         26         22   

Interest portion of operating lease expense

     45        47        47         45         49   
  

 

 

   

 

 

   

 

 

    

 

 

    

 

 

 

Fixed Charges

   $ 1,152      $ 1,136      $ 1,087       $ 1,124       $ 681   
  

 

 

   

 

 

   

 

 

    

 

 

    

 

 

 

Ratio of Earnings to Fixed Charges:

     7.9x        5.9x        5.8x         5.5x         7.0x   

These computations include Amgen and its consolidated subsidiaries. For these ratios, “earnings” is computed by adding income before income taxes and fixed charges (excluding capitalized interest), excluding our share of income/losses in equity method affiliates. Fixed charges consist of (i) interest expense, which includes amortized premiums, discounts and capitalized expenses related to indebtedness, (ii) capitalized interest, (iii) a reasonable approximation of the interest factor deemed to be included in rental expense and (iv) preference security dividend requirements of consolidated subsidiaries, which were not material. Fixed charges exclude any interest related to unrecognized tax benefits, which is included in the provision for income taxes in our Consolidated Statements of Income.
